The Supply Chain Pandemic

by mdsassociates
Wed, Aug 5th 2020 08:00 am

Cargo being dropped off in a warehouse

Supply chains are broken due to the global Coronavirus pandemic. Quarantines, closed borders and incredible demand for PPE (Personal Protection Equipment) are preventing many distributors from getting their usual allocation, let alone enough to meet the growing demand. 

The pandemic is not going to end anytime soon, and the turmoil in the supply chain is expected to last until 2021 at least. To get the most out of your supplier relationships, now is the time to work with distributors as true business partners. If you proceed looking at your suppliers as commodity brokers valued for price alone, you will end up disappointed, or worse, out of business.
